Dakin Dairy attendees see spots

The dairy farm held its fourth annual dairy festival.


  • By Jessica Salmond
  • | 3:20 p.m. June 4, 2016
  • East County
  • Neighbors
  • Share

What's either black and white or brown all over?

One of the 2,500 cows at Dakin Dairy. The farm held its fourth annual dairy festival Saturday, June 4. Attendees could go on a farm tour, taste milk and cheese made at the farm, milk a cow and pet animals. 

During the farm tour, Kim Smith explained how the cows are cared for and about the milk they produce. The milking cows produce about 70 to 90 gallons a week. 

Karen Dakin said she came up with the idea to have the festival because June is national dairy month. 

"It's to get out, run around, old fashioned moving your muscles," she said.
